Default 1975 EZGO moves on it's own

Just picked up a 1975 EZGO cart. It moves as soon as it is put in gear, even with the key turned off. As far as I can tell from the wiring diagram everything is hooked up correctly. Any ideas?

Default Re: 1975 EZGO moves on it's own

Welcome to BGW


sounds like the speed wiper board is not returning to zero, and sounds like your solenoid is stuck,

Check your microswitch in the floor, and check your voltage in your solenoid. Do you hear it clicking or clicking in the floor when you press the peddle down?

On those circles on the board, how even/flat are they? Tough to tell from the photo but they look like they've seen better days. Also check on the moving part that touches the circle parts to make sure the connection is good.

i had the same problem on mine, and i replaced the solenoid and the microswitch and it works like new again. just check all the voltage and also use a continuity tester to see if the voltage runs through anywhere it shouldn't
